MUMBAI: Kathy Davidov has joined National Geographic Television and Film (NGT&F) as vice president for series. Reporting to NGT&F executive vice president Michael Rosenfeld, Davidov will be responsible for overseeing the series production unit as well as the award-winning National Geographic Explorer series.

"Kathy is a highly experienced television executive who will bring strong editorial and management skills to our series production team. We look forward to seeing her grow this area of our business," said Rosenfeld.

Prior to joining National Geographic, Davidov worked for Discovery Communications Inc. Most recently, she was the executive producer for Discoverys TLC, responsible for editorial direction, supervision and management of original programs and series, from development through delivery.

During her eight years at TLC, she managed more than 500 hours of original programming for shows including Trading Spaces, Junkyard Wars and Maternity Ward. In 1996 she served as senior producer for Discoverys special programming unit and oversaw the production and development for the Great Books and Understanding series, as well as numerous other hard-hitting critically acclaimed specials.

Davidov started her career as a producer for NBC News, based in London. She then worked as a freelance producer, producing US and Canadian news programs for a wide range of broadcasters, including Fashion Television, Channel One, Discovery Channel and National Geographic Television & Film.
